Output 7aabaf81a63838f8b89f987097eff33e193a1883929ad61c22b78eea28993d32:1

value
1310918
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 29d40ae21fa2eccabf7b2fa4679579c4c148ee70 OP_EQUALVERIFY OP_CHECKSIG
address
14pAiqZ6hZd8BiRnmrPL43KMVM7ENZCpMA
transaction
7aabaf81a63838f8b89f987097eff33e193a1883929ad61c22b78eea28993d32
spent
true